The patch in branch `fix/batch-lineitems` replaces per-node lookups in the order line-item resolver with a dataloader batch, cutting database round trips from N+1 to 2 per request. Reviewers should confirm the batch key matches the composite index on the line-items table and that cache scope is per-request, not global — a global scope leaked stale totals in staging. Load test results are attached to the review. Questions about the benchmark setup go to the gateway owner at the address below.

alerts address for kafof-bagag: kasael@olvarqdyn.corp

Capacity note for review: each mat reader on the Fenwick Harbor course emits a burst of chip reads as a pack crosses, peaking near the start line. The ingest service must absorb roughly 40x the steady-state rate for the first three minutes without dropping reads, so queue depth and batch size matter more than raw throughput. Dedup windows also bound memory per reader. Please sanity-check the headroom math against these assumptions. The constants I'm proposing are below.

tuning constants:
RATE_LIMITS = {
    "wenwyn": 5,
    "druael": 1,
}

Localizing date formats in Fernwheel is mostly painless, but heads up for future maintainers: the locale tables live in the formatting service, not the app. We fetch them at boot and cache for an hour, so a stale cache can make dates look wrong even after a fix ships. To refresh manually, hit the admin reload endpoint — it requires the service credential from the env file. Put that credential on the next line, right here:

env line for tagag-bahaf: VAULT_KEY29=79f54886c19ecf5e7c4c4246f931c